WAUG 2012: Stop win at all cost syndrome •President Jonathan urges participants

Date: 2012-04-02

PRESIDENT Goodluck Jonathan urged participants at the ongoing West Africa University Games (WAUG) taking place at the University of Ilorin, Kwara State, to be worthy ambassadors of their various countries and to eschew the win at all cost syndrome.

The President, who was represented at the event by the Supervising Minister of Sports, Mallam Bolaji Abdullahi, explained that a win at all cost mentality could mar the excitement of participating in such an event.

He advised the athletes to exhibit the highest standards of discipline, play by the rules of the competition and be magnanimous in victory.

"For the officials of the game, no less is expected. They should be seen to be honest, fair and firm and thereby make the games interesting and memorable," he said.

Jonathan identified the objectives of the games as promotion of sports among the universities in the region, establish links between students of all West African countries, strengthen the understanding of the people of ECOWAS through its youth population,and strengthen African unity and peace.

"It is my belief that WAUG will achieve all these and will even build on them to realise the ultimate goal of hhhhhhe founding fathers of the games."

Jonathan explained that the WAUG is more than just performance and celebration of sports, but can be used as a vehicle to achieve peace and tolerance.

"As we continue this WAUG, the youth of West African countries will definitely demonstrate to us how to work and live together in peace and tranquility," he said.

Speaking earlier, the Minister of Education, Prof. Ruqayyatu Rufai, praised the University of Ilorin for putting in place excellent facilities to host the games.

Rufai also charged the participating students to use the opportunity of the games positively.
